Specifications
Brand
onsemiVoltage Supervisor Type
Undervoltage Detector
Number of Supervisors
1
Maximum Reset Threshold Voltage
2.8V
Minimum Reset Threshold Voltage
2.55V
Mounting Type
Through Hole
Package Type
TO-92
Pin Count
3
Dimensions
5.2 x 4.19 x 5.33mm
Maximum Monitored Voltage
3V
Maximum Operating Supply Voltage
10 V
Minimum Operating Temperature
-40 °C
Maximum Operating Temperature
+125 °C
Minimum Operating Supply Voltage
1 V
Product details
Microprocessor Supervisory & Reset Circuits, On Semiconductor
Microprocessor Supply Voltage Supervisory & Reset Circuits
Power supply voltage monitoring and supervisory circuits for use in desktop, laptop and notebook computers, test and measurement instruments, portable battery-powered equipment and multiple-output power supplies.
